html, body {
    /*background: #fafafa;*/
    background: white;
    color: #333333;
    margin-top: 3rem;
    height: 100%;
    font-family: "Cabin", "Gill Sans", "Gill Sans MT", "Myriad Pro", "DejaVu Sans Condensed", Helvetica, Arial, "sans-serif" !important;
  }
  
  h1, h2, h3, h4, h5, h6 {
    color: #444444;
  }
  
  ul {
    margin: 0;
  }

.bg {
  /* The image used */
  /*background-image: url("halo_bg.jpg");*/

  /* Full height */
 /* height: 100%;*/

  height: 50%;

  /* Center and scale the image nicely */
  background-position: center;
  background-repeat: no-repeat;
  background-size: cover;
}

.profile-img{
    margin-right: 5px;
    float: left;
     /* 50% 50% centers image in div */
    background-size: auto 100%; /* Interchange this value depending on prefering width vs. height */
    width: 20px;
    height: 20px;
}

  .bg-steel {
    background-color: #5f788a;
  }
  
  .site-header .navbar-nav .nav-link {
    /* color: #fbbf13; */
    color: #ffffff;
    
  }
  
  .site-header .navbar-nav .nav-link:hover {
    color: #cbd5db;
  }
  
  .site-header .navbar-nav .nav-link.active {
    font-weight: 500;
  }
  
  .content-section {
    background: #ffffff;
    padding: 10px 20px;
    border: 1px solid #dddddd;
    border-radius: 3px;
    margin-bottom: 20px;
  }
  


  .article-title {
    color: #444444;
  }
  
  a.article-title:hover {
    color: #428bca;
    text-decoration: none;
  }
  
  .article-content {
    white-space: pre-line;
  }
  
  .article-img {
    height: 65px;
    width: 65px;
    margin-right: 16px;
  }
  
  .article-metadata {
    padding-bottom: 1px;
    margin-bottom: 4px;
    border-bottom: 1px solid #e3e3e3
  }
  
  .article-metadata a:hover {
    color: #333;
    text-decoration: none;
  }
  
  .article-svg {
    width: 25px;
    height: 25px;
    vertical-align: middle;
  }
  
  .account-img {
    height: 125px;
    width: 125px;
    margin-right: 20px;
    margin-bottom: 16px;
  }
  
  .account-heading {
    font-size: 2.5rem;
  }
  
  #screenshot-video{
    margin: auto;
    /* padding-bottom: 5%; */
    display: flex; 
    justify-content: flex-end;
  }

  .nmiButtonBlue{
    text-align: center;
    /* position: relative;  */
    top: -165px;
    background-color: #162c53;
    color: white;
  }

  
  .nmiButtonBlue:hover{
    color: #162c53;
    background-color: #fbbf13;
  }

    .nmiButtonGoldy{
    text-align: center;
    /* position: relative;  */
    top: -165px;
          color: #162c53;
    background-color: #fbbf13;

  }

        .nmiButtonGold3{
    text-align: center;
    /* position: relative;  */
    top: -165px;
    color: #162c53;
    background-color: #fbbf13;

  }

  .nmiButtonGoldy:hover{
    background-color: #162c53;

    color: white;
  }

    .nmiButtonGold3:hover{
      background-color: #34486b;
    color: white;

  }


  .navbar{
    background-color: #162c53;
  }

  #canvas{
    width:  100%;
    height: 100%;
    margin: 0;
  }

  #login-button{
    margin-top: 40px;
  }


  .hb{
    background-color: #162c53;
    color: honeydew;
    padding: 45px 30px;
  }

  .hb:hover{
    color: #162c53;
    background-color: #fbbf13;
  }
  .btn-default {
    display: flex;
    justify-content: center;
    flex-direction: column;
    position: relative;
    top: 48px;
    transition: none 0s ease 0s;
    cursor: move;
  }

  img {
  display: block;
  max-width: 100%;
  height: auto;
    padding-bottom: 12px;
    align-self: center;
}
  .image_question
  {
    display: flex;
    justify-content: center;
  }

  .table-button{
    display: flex;
    justify-content: center;
  }

#displayFaceMessage{
  font-family: "Gill Sans", "Gill Sans MT", "Myriad Pro", "DejaVu Sans Condensed", Helvetica, Arial, "sans-serif";
}

@media print {
    html, body {
       display: none;  /* hide whole page */
    }
}

@media (max-width: 600px) {
  #statusfeed {
    /*background-color: blue;*/
    top: 35%;
  }
}

.pagination li:hover{
    cursor: pointer;
}